Some tap water has objectionable taste or odor. It is also subjected to the condition of the conduit from the source to the point of use; not to mention that chlorine, THMs, fluoride, trace metals and pharmaceuticals can be present under EPA standards.

All that noted, tap is basically safe and the best choice for our citizens. We have invested billions of dollars building the treatment plants and infrastructure to have potable water available everywhere. There is no need to use fuel for large trucks or plastic production to deliver water.

For those of us that prefer contaminant free water from the tap, I find a reverse osmosis water cooler is a great solution. It purifies tap water at the point of use. This eliminates the objectionable elements of tap, while leveraging the municipal infrastructure. It is the next generation drinking water service and the green alternative to bottled water.

Aqua Systems leases multistage reverse osmosis water coolers that employ a pH carbon filter that adds back calcium and magnesium after the reverse osmosis process. It is also possible to install the systems as "zero waste" systems by returning the waste water to the hot water side of the plumbing systems with the right check valve and pressure regulator. These adaptations improve the efficiency and effectiveness of a point of use purification system that leverages the advantages of municipal tap water.
